Isocyanide-Based Multicomponent Bicyclization with Substituted Allenoate and Isatin: Synthesis of Unusual Spirooxindole Containing [5.5]-Fused Heterocycle.

Zhongzhong Tang1, Zhiqiang Liu1, Yu An1, Ruolan Jiang1, Xinglu Zhang1, Chunju Li1, Xueshun Jia1, Jian Li1.   

Abstract

A three-component bicyclization reaction of isocyanide, substituted allenoate, and isatin has been disclosed. This protocol is proposed to proceed through Michael addition, double cyclization, and [1,5]-hydride shift sequence, thus leading to the formation of two new rings and five new chemical bonds, including C-C, C-O, and C-N bonds.
